... Read moreTrimming your own hair is more than just a practical task—it's an intimate form of self-care that fosters both confidence and a deeper connection with your own body. Many people find that taking control of their hair maintenance at home can be liberating, giving them the opportunity to tailor their look to their personal preferences without the pressure or cost of salon visits. When you trim your hair regularly, you help prevent split ends and damage, which contributes to the overall thickness and strength of your hair. It's important to approach trimming with a gentle and mindful mindset—use sharp scissors and good lighting, and consider starting with small cuts to avoid cutting too much at once. Bringing a mirror outside, as some do, can provide natural light, which helps you see your hair clearly and achieve a more precise trim. Additionally, trimming at home encourages a forgiving attitude towards personal imperfections and emphasizes the natural cycle of hair growth. Hair typically grows about half an inch per month, so any minor mistakes will grow out over time. This mindful practice of self-trimming can become a meditation of sorts, promoting patience and self-acceptance. If you’re new to cutting your own hair, there are numerous tutorials and tips online that can guide you through the process—from how to section your hair properly to the best tools for different hair types. Remember, the goal isn’t perfection but embracing your natural beauty and gaining confidence through this self-led ritual. In summary, trimming your own hair is a simple yet powerful way to invest in yourself. It nourishes not only your hair but also your spirit, reminding you that beauty and care come from within and that sometimes, the best stylist you can have is yourself.
